Home Flipping at 18-Year High, But Profits Drop Further
ATTOM, Irvine, Calif., reported an increase in home-flipping in 2022, but noted gross profits fell to their lowest point since 2008.
Foreclosure Activity Posts Monthly Decrease, Rises Annually
ATTOM, Irvine, Calif, said properties with foreclosure filings fell by 3 percent in February from January but rose by 18 percent from a year ago.
Foreclosure Activity Up 21st Straight Month
ATTOM, Irvine, Calif., said January foreclosure filings rose by 36 percent from a year ago and by 2 percent from December, although they remained low by historical standards.
Home Equity Flattens in 4Q
ATTOM, Irvine, Calif., said 48 percent of mortgaged residential properties in the United States were considered equity-rich in the fourth quarter, down slightly from the previous quarter but up from a year ago.
